Door technicians deal with a series of door types, each needing particular abilities and understanding. Here's a breakdown of some common varieties:
Types of DoorsType of DoorDescriptionMaintenance NeedsWooden DoorsPopular for homes, they provide aesthetics and insulation but require routine maintenance to avoid warping and damage.Routine painting/staining and examining for wetness damage.Metal DoorsFrequently utilized in industrial residential or commercial properties due to their sturdiness and resistance to use and tear.Routine look for rust and making sure seals are working.Sliding Screen Door Installation DoorsCommon for Patio Door Security areas and balconies, providing easy gain access to and natural light.Cleaning up tracks and oiling moving elements.Garage DoorsVital for security and benefit, these can be found in numerous designs and materials.Routine inspections of springs and tracks for proper function.Security DoorsCreated with enhanced locks and made materials to prevent intrusion.Checking locks and guaranteeing that hinges are safe and secure and undamaged.Why Hiring a Skilled Door Technician MattersAdvantages of Professional Expertise

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What credentials should a door professional have?
A skilled door specialist must preferably have a combination of pertinent experience, certification in door installation or locksmithing, and insurance protection.
2. How much do door technicians charge?
Costs can vary commonly based upon area, kind of task, and the complexity of the work. It's beneficial to get numerous quotes to ensure you understand the average rate for your specific needs.
3. Can I install a door myself?
While some people might have the abilities to install a Sliding Barn Door Installers, it is often best to hire a professional to ensure it is done securely and properly.
4. How typically should I have my doors examined?
It is usually recommended to check doors a minimum of as soon as a year throughout regular home maintenance to preemptively catch issues.
5. What can I do to keep my doors?
Routine cleansing, looking for damages, lubing hinges, and making sure locks work correctly are easy methods to maintain doors effectively.
